Severe insomnia! How long should I expect it to last?

4 replies

ImOddsAndEnds · 05/04/2024 16:38

I've not smoked for a month today, cold turkey... and I cannot sleep. The nights I do sleep I'm averaging about 3/4 hours of broken sleep, and at least 2 nights per week I don't sleep at all.
I'm doing everything by the book on the 'sleep hygiene' and relaxation front (I've always had a pretty good bed time routine), and yet I just lie there wide awake.

I'm not even bloody bothered about cigarettes anymore, I don't want nor crave one, but I feel like having one to see if it will enable me to sleep!

Has anyone else experienced this?! How long will it last? I just want to sleep! 😭

Not sure if this will help but when I've given up (done it a few times but 3 years and counting now!) I found I missed evening cigarettes the most. I figured it was to do with the end of the day wind down. Taking deep breaths, zoning out, staring into space. So I just did those things without the cigarette. Eventually started running in the evenings too as well as regular yoga. All of this helps me sleep. (I do none of it now as I have chronic pain but it's the best I've ever felt and best I've ever slept!)
